Solution for What is 97 percent of 197900:

97 percent *197900 =

(97:100)*197900 =

(97*197900):100 =

19196300:100 = 191963

Now we have: 97 percent of 197900 = 191963

Question: What is 97 percent of 197900?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: Our output value is 197900.

Step 2: We represent the unknown value with {x}.

Step 3: From step 1 above,{197900}={100\%}.

Step 4: Similarly, {x}={97\%}.

Step 5: This results in a pair of simple equations:

{197900}={100\%}(1).

{x}={97\%}(2).

Step 6: By dividing equation 1 by equation 2 and noting that both the RHS (right hand side) of both
equations have the same unit (%); we have

\frac{197900}{x}=\frac{100\%}{97\%}

Step 7: Again, the reciprocal of both sides gives

\frac{x}{197900}=\frac{97}{100}

\Rightarrow{x} = {191963}

Therefore, {97\%} of {197900} is {191963}
